The plant stem was cleaned and shade dried. The dried plant stem was ground into fine powder. The extraction was done by cold maceration process using methanol solvent in closed vessel for three days at room temperature. The extract was collected. This process was repeated three times consecutively for the same plant sample. The extract was filtered using Whatman filter paper No. 1. The filtered extract was dried under reduced pressure at room temperature below 40oC using rotary evaporator (BIOBASE RE-2000B Rotary Evaporator, China) and then, by using freeze dryer or lyophilizer. Then, the extract was stored in closed vials at 4oC for further analysis.
